Bentley Systems partners with leading institutions to boost digital infrastructure skills in India

Bentley Systems, Incorporated, the infrastructure engineering software company, has announced it has signed Memoranda of Understanding (MoUs) with Anna University, Kumaraguru College of Technology (KCT), and Sri Ramakrishna Engineering College (SREC). These partnerships mark a significant step forward in strengthening academia–industry collaboration in India and equipping students with the skills and technologies necessary for the future of infrastructure engineering.

Through its partnerships with the institutions, Bentley will provide students and faculty with free access to its industry-leading digital twin and infrastructure engineering software, including software such as MicroStation, OpenRoads, and OpenFlows, which are widely used in designing and managing complex infrastructure projects.

Bentley will also provide industry-relevant training through its Bentley Education portal, offering self-paced tutorials, certifications, and project-based learning aligned with real-world engineering practices. Students will gain exposure to global best practices by engaging with Bentley Systems’ worldwide network of professionals and infrastructure initiatives, while faculty members will receive dedicated resources to seamlessly integrate Bentley software into their curriculum.

The partnerships underscore Bentley’s commitment to advancing digital upskilling and supporting India’s national initiatives, including Viksit Bharat 2047, by empowering students to apply cutting-edge technology to real-world challenges in water, transportation, energy, and urban development.
